💡
原文英文,约1200词,阅读约需5分钟。
📝
内容提要
在AWS Summit Bangaluru-2025的开发者演讲中,我分享了无服务器安全的关键要素,包括身份、权限和代码保护。安全性需涵盖身份和访问管理、API网关、数据监控等层面。应用最小权限原则、定期更新依赖、监控日志和数据加密是确保安全的重要措施。
🎯
关键要点
- 在AWS Summit Bangaluru-2025的开发者演讲中,分享了无服务器安全的关键要素。
- 安全性需涵盖身份和访问管理、API网关、数据监控等层面。
- 应用最小权限原则、定期更新依赖、监控日志和数据加密是确保安全的重要措施。
- 无服务器安全不同于传统系统,需考虑短暂执行、增加的攻击面、事件驱动特性等。
- 身份和访问管理(IAM)应分配最小权限,避免跨函数共享角色。
- API网关安全可通过Lambda授权、API密钥和使用计划、OAuth等方式实现。
- Lambda函数应定期更新依赖,使用安全的环境变量,监控和记录所有活动。
- 数据安全需在静态和传输中加密,并应用严格的访问策略。
- 监控和日志记录是关键,使用AWS CloudTrail和CloudWatch进行跟踪和监控。
- DDoS保护可通过AWS WAF和AWS Shield实现,设置速率限制以防止滥用。
- 总结安全检查清单:使用最小权限IAM、定期旋转凭证、启用可观察性、加密所有数据、保护端点和管理秘密。
❓
延伸问答
无服务器安全的关键要素有哪些?
无服务器安全的关键要素包括身份和访问管理、API网关、安全监控、数据保护和DDoS防护等。
如何确保无服务器应用的身份和访问管理安全?
应应用最小权限原则,避免跨函数共享角色,并使用自定义IAM策略来限制权限。
API网关的安全性如何提升?
可以通过使用Lambda授权、API密钥、使用计划和OAuth等方式来提升API网关的安全性。
无服务器架构中数据安全的主要措施是什么?
数据安全主要通过加密存储和传输中的数据,以及应用严格的访问策略来实现。
监控和日志记录在无服务器安全中有什么重要性?
监控和日志记录可以帮助跟踪API调用、检测异常活动,并为合规性和事件响应提供支持。
如何防止DDoS攻击对无服务器应用的影响?
可以使用AWS WAF和AWS Shield进行DDoS防护,并在API网关中设置速率限制。
➡️